Alan Rogers Review
Aeron Coast is a family holiday park with a wide range of recreational facilities, on the west coast of Wales. Although it has a high proportion of caravan holiday homes (200 privately owned), touring units of all types are provided for in two fields separated from the beach and sea by a high bank (although the best beach is on the south side of this traditional fishing village). Pitches are on level grass with all units regularly and well spaced in lines in traditional style. The main attraction of the park is its excellent provision for families, both in and out of doors.
Facilities
Two modern toilet blocks offer excellent facilities including large family showers. Facilities for disabled visitors and babies are in one block. Basic motorcaravan service point. Heated swimming pools (1/6-15/9). Club house and bar (from Easter, 12.00-14.00 and from 19.00) with family room serving bar meals and takeaway in school holiday periods. Large entertainments room. Shop at the petrol station at the entrance. Only one dog per unit is accepted.

Location
Getting there...
Park is on northern outskirts of Aberaeron village with entrance on the right beside a petrol station. Brown signpost. O.S.GR: SN461631.
